GARBANZO BEAN TOMATO SALAD



Garbanzo Bean Tomato Salad image

Garbanzo beans, sliced tomatoes and onion are chilled with a no-fuss dressing in this change-of-pace salad that comes from Barbara Carbee's kitchen. The Brooksville, Florida reader tosses together the refreshing medley right before serving.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Lunch

Time 15m

Yield 4-6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 8

3 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 tablespoon red wine vinegar
1 teaspoon salt, divided
1/4 teaspoon pepper, divided
1 can (15 ounces) garbanzo beans or chickpeas, rinsed and drained
3 medium tomatoes, thinly sliced
1 medium onion, thinly sliced
1 tablespoon minced fresh basil or 1 teaspoon dried basil

Steps:

  • In a bowl, combine the oil, vinegar, 1/2 teaspoon salt and 1/8 teaspoon pepper. Add beans; toss to coat. Place tomatoes in a serving bowl. Top with onion. Sprinkle with basil and remaining salt and pepper. Top with bean mixture. Cover and refrigerate for at least 1 hour. Toss just before serving.

GARBANZO, TOMATO AND CILANTRO SALAD WITH LIME AND CHILE DRESSING



Garbanzo, Tomato and Cilantro Salad With Lime and Chile Dressing image

Garbanzo beans are energizing, heart-boosting and protein-rich. A really delicious salad from Kalyn's Kitchen blog.

Provided by gailanng

Categories     Beans

Time 30m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 (15 1/2 ounce) can garbanzo beans, rinsed well (chickpeas)
1 cup cherry tomatoes or 1 cup grape tomatoes,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
1/2 cup green onion, sliced
1 cup cilantro, washed, dried and chopped coarsely
1 avocado (optional)
2 tablespoons fresh lime juice (plus 2 tsp. more for avocado, if using)
2 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il
1/4 teaspoon ground dried chipotle powder
1/2 teaspoon chili powder, mild
1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
1/2 teaspoon onion powder
zest from one lime
salt, fresh ground p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Drain beans into colander and rinse until water runs clear. Allow to drain well.
  • Whisk together dressing ingredients.
  • Put garbonzos and dressing into a sealable container. Shake a few times to distribute marinade. Allow beans to marinate in dressing one hour or longer.
  • In the meantime, dice the tomatoes, place in colander with a small amount of salt and let tomatoes drain 10 minutes. If using avocado, peel and dice the avocado and toss it with 2 teaspoons of lime juice.
  • Slice green onions and chop cilantro.
  • Combine marinated beans with dressing, tomatoes, green onion and cilantro. If using avocado, fold in gently until well combined. Season with salt and pepper to taste and serve immediately.
